Filipino Fiesta August 27, 2011


Today I want to share with you a story. A story about a man and a vision. In 2002 a year after Monsignor Dolan arrived at St. Michael's Church, a vision was birthed in his heart. A vision to build a Holy Family Center that would bring the community together to celebrate.

A center to celebrate friendships, a center to celebrate love and a center to celebrate the bond that we all share, our belief in the risen Lord Jesus Christ.

Just like many visionaries of the past his vision was met with some reservations. But through constant prayer and guidance of the Holy Spirit that vision was realized this year.

On August 27, 2011 the community of St. Michael's will be able to enjoy the fruits of the hard work paved by Monsignor Dolan and all the parishoners who believed in his dream.

On August 27, 2011 we will celebrate by throwing a Filipino Party, a fiesta. For all those who have attended Filipino Parties in the past you know that Filipinos don't pull any punches when it comes to food.

The menu will include Lechon, which is a suckling pig that is roasted; Pancit which is noodles with vegetables; Lumpia which is a fried spring roll; and many more Filipino delicacies. And just like in the Gospel of John 6:5-15 where Jesus feed over 5,000 people, I'm sure there will be leftovers.
